Ubersuggest has democratized access to SEO tools by offering core functionality at a price point that undercuts nearly every competitor. The lifetime pricing option is particularly notable: pay once and get permanent access to keyword research, backlink data, site auditing, and rank tracking without recurring monthly fees.
The keyword research tool provides search volume, CPC, competition data, and keyword suggestions across multiple countries. The content ideas feature shows top-performing content for any keyword, making it useful for identifying linkable assets and content gaps. Backlink analysis covers the basics with referring domains, anchor text distribution, and new/lost link tracking.
The site audit tool crawls your site for technical issues and provides a prioritized list of fixes. While the crawl depth is limited compared to Screaming Frog, it is sufficient for small to mid-size sites and presents findings in an accessible format.
